So I actually found the problem myself in the end, after studying the html once again with inspect element.
I didn't realise that the div around my nav is actually superfluous and just duplicated the container added by the menu. So after I removed the surrounding div with class of "collapse navbar-collapse" the menu collapsing menu worked again (opens on clicking the button).

wp_get_attachment_url takes only one parameter + you need to echo:
<?php echo wp_get_attachment_url( $attachment->ID ); ?>
Note: to get specific image sizes, use wp_get_attachment_image_src
